Chico changes the solar conversation
If you have actually talked with close friends who went solar a number of years back, their business economics might not match yours. California's existing net billing structure usually positions even more worth on electricity you use straight in the home than on electricity you return to the grid during the middle of the day. That suggests an excellent installer in Chico should ask very details inquiries about your use pattern.
Do you run a/c hardest in the late mid-day and early night? Do you work from home and usage plenty of power while the sunlight is up? Are you billing an electrical automobile overnight? Do you have a pool pump, well pump, or irrigation tons that can be changed right into daytime hours? These details form whether a straightforward roof selection is enough, whether panel placement ought to prefer west-facing production, or whether a battery is worth serious attention.
This is one of the most convenient means to separate thoughtful solar companies from hostile sales teams. The weaker companies talk nearly completely concerning yearly manufacturing and tax credits. The stronger ones hang around on load timing, utility price plans, and what your costs will likely look like month by month.
Not all solar providers do the exact same job
Homeowners commonly use the terms interchangeably, yet there is a sensible difference between solar providers, solar panel providers, and full-service solar companies.
Some companies mostly market. They produce leads, send a specialist, sign the agreement, and then hand the work to a third-party installer. Some are equipment-focused and strongly steer you towards a certain panel or inverter line. Others are up and down incorporated and handle sales, layout, permitting, setup, and service themselves. None of these models is immediately bad, yet you require to know which one you are dealing with.
If one company states it is utilizing "our staff" and another claims "our installment companion," ask what that indicates in simple language. That draws authorizations? Who sends energy documentation? Who handles roof penetrations if there is a leakage insurance claim? Who checks the system after it is switched on? Homeowners commonly uncover too late that the business that won their count on the sales procedure is not the company responsible when something goes sideways.
In Chico, where neighborhood reputation still matters, accountability has genuine value. A company with a nearby office and a solution group that really covers Butte County can be worth greater than a firm with a slightly reduced rate and a phone call center several hours away.
Start with your roof covering and your expense, not the sales pitch
Before you compare quotes, obtain clear on the two points that form your options most: the condition of your roof covering and the pattern of your electric use.
If your roof is nearing completion of its life, solar might still make sense, yet it transforms the sequencing. Getting rid of and re-installing panels for a re-roof is costly and inconvenient. An excellent installer will certainly bring this up prior to you do. If a sales associate plays down an older composite roof and pushes for a fast signature, take that as a warning.
Electric bills need the very same level of honesty. A service provider needs to request a minimum of 12 months of usage if possible, because Chico homes often swing sharply in between mild-season intake and hefty summer demand. A house that uses modest power a lot of the year however spikes in July and August needs a different design technique than a high-use home with steady year-round consumption.
I have actually seen homeowners concentrate on offset percentage without recognizing what it hides. A quote that assures 100 percent annual countered can seem excellent, yet still leave big summer night costs if the system is sized or oriented improperly genuine house actions. On the other hand, a quote for 75 to 85 percent annual balanced out paired with much better daytime self-consumption or a battery might carry out far better financially. Context issues greater than the headline number.
The quote is not the comparison, the assumptions behind it are
Two bids can look similar while describing very different outcomes. This is where many people lose the thread.
Ask each service provider to stroll you via the presumptions used in the proposition. What annual production quote are they utilizing? What color losses are thought? Which roof aircrafts are consisted of? Are they anticipating outcome cautiously or pressing confident numbers? What utility price rise did they utilize in financial savings projections? A projection can be technically defensible and still be too glowing to depend on.
Pay focus to exactly how the company describes degradation, as well. All panels lose a little outcome over time, however reputable firms offer this as a typical operating truth, not as a surprise issue or a hand-waved explanation. They ought to likewise have the ability to explain inverter method in useful terms, specifically if your roof has multiple positionings or periodic shade from trees usual in older Chico neighborhoods.
One sales expert could tell you that one of the most effective panel is immediately the very best choice. That is not always real. Premium panels can make good sense on smaller sized roofs or roofings with minimal usable location. Yet on a broad, unobstructed roof, a slightly less costly panel with strong guarantee assistance might deliver far better value per dollar. Great solar panel providers describe the trade-off as opposed to assuming every homeowner must acquire the leading rack option.
Equipment top quality is greater than the panel brand
People tend to infatuate on the panel brand because it shows up and very easy to contrast. In practice, the inverter and the installer matter equally as much, often more.
Panels rarely fail considerably. Regularly, problems develop from poor design, poor channel runs, sloppy blinking, weak communication hardware, or an inverter arrangement that does not suit the website. The craftsmanship side of solar is less exciting than panel wattage, however it is where long-term contentment usually lives.
When comparing solar companies, consider the full devices stack. Ask what panel model is proposed, what inverter type is being utilized, just how keeping an eye on jobs, and what placing system will solar power companies near me search.google.com rest on your roofing. A provider that can discuss why they selected string inverters for one home and microinverters for another is generally believing at the appropriate level. A supplier that uses one common bundle to everybody might still be great, but only if your home happens to fit that package well.
Battery discussions are entitled to the exact same analysis. Chico interruptions and Public Safety Power Shutoff worries have actually pushed a lot more home owners to think about storage space. The right battery setup relies on whether you desire whole-home back-up, vital tons only, or mainly bill savings. Those are extremely various objectives. If the proposal discusses a battery as if it resolves every little thing at once, request a more sensible explanation.

The settlement structure can distort the comparison
A solar proposal can be made to look eye-catching nearly no matter the underlying value if the funding terms are extended or cushioned. This is where homeowners require to slow down.
A low month-to-month payment does not always mean a better bargain. It may just mirror a longer loan term, a dealership charge built right into the financed cost, or presumptions regarding using a tax obligation credit scores quickly. If you contrast one provider on cash price and an additional on financed regular monthly repayment, you are not comparing apples to apples.
Ask for the money cost also if you intend to fund. After that ask for the funded cost, rates of interest, term, and any charges rolled into the car loan. Several of the most sleek solar companies near me design marketers win offers since they make financing really feel pain-free, not since they are offering the most effective general value.
Leases and power purchase arrangements can still fit specific circumstances, specifically for home owners who do not want maintenance responsibility or who can not utilize a tax credit report effectively. But they need especially cautious reading. Escalators, transfer terms when selling the home, and buyout arrangements all issue. If a business comes to be unclear when you inquire about those information, action back.

Reviews help, but just if you read them like a skeptic
Online testimonials work, however they must not be trusted. Search for patterns instead of star counts.
A company with glowing evaluations that mention smooth sales and quick installation might still have weak lasting service. Evaluations composed instantly after set up commonly miss out on the more challenging component, which is support after consent to operate. Attempt to identify remarks regarding warranty follow-through, monitoring issues, reaction times, and how the company handled surprises.
Also notification what reviewers do not state. If dozens of reviews applaud kindness yet extremely couple of review system efficiency, interaction during permitting, or post-install support, you are mostly seeing sales complete satisfaction, not functional quality.
It is worth asking each supplier for current neighborhood recommendations. Not curated testimonial videos, yet real customers in or near Chico that had a similar job extent. A short telephone call can tell you more than fifty polished online reviews.

Compare timelines, not simply totals
Installation timing in solar often looks simple from the outside. Actually, a task relocates via site analysis, design, design, permitting, organizing, inspection, and utility authorization. Hold-ups can take place at several stages, and sincere service providers will claim so.
Ask for how long jobs are taking today in Chico, not the length of time they absorb concept. Likewise ask what part of the timeline is under the business's control and what part depends upon regional authorization evaluation or utility handling. A confident guarantee of an extremely quick set up can be enticing, but if it disregards real administrative steps, it is not an indication of effectiveness. It is an indicator that the sales associate is overpromising.
This also matters if you are trying to line up solar with a reroof, a major panel upgrade, or battery backup before high-fire season. A provider that collaborates well with roofing professionals and electrical experts can save you weeks of frustration.
Service after installment is where credibilities are earned
The day your system is stimulated is not the end of the partnership. It is the start of the component that tests the company.
Monitoring websites shed connection. Inverters toss mistake codes. Roof work becomes required years later. Homeowners remodel and add electric tons. Utility billing requires interpretation. These are regular truths, and the top quality of support you receive commonly depends much less on the equipment than on the provider's solution structure.
Ask that you call if monitoring quits reporting. Ask whether service demands are taken care of by in-house technicians or subcontractors. Ask what feedback time is regular for non-emergency problems. Good solar providers respond to these inquiries without seeming defensive, because they understand solution belongs to the product.
This is one factor the cheapest proposal is often not the least expensive in time. Saving a percentage upfront can feel hollow if every future issue turns into a video game of voicemail tag.
